Applications of Artificial Intelligence in Healthcare and Biomedicine provides updated knowledge on the applications of artificial intelligence in medical image analysis. In 16 chapters, it presents artificial applications in Electrocardiogram (ECG), Electroencephalogram (EEG) and Electromyography (EMG), signal analysis, Computed Tomography (CT),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MR), and Ultrasound image analysis. It equips researchers with tools for early breast cancer detection from mammograms using artificial intelligence (AI), AI models to detect lung cancer using histopathological image, and a deep learning-based approach to get a proper and faster diagnosis of the Optical Coherence Tomography (OCT) images. In addition, it presents 3D medical image analysis using 3D Convolutional Neural Networks (CNNs). Final sections cover an AI-based approach to forecast diabetes patients' hospital re-admissions. This is a valuable resource for clinicians, researchers, and healthcare professionals who are interested in learning more about the applications of Artificial Intelligence and its impact in medical/biomedical image analysis.

Abdulhamit Subasi is a highly specialized expert in the fields of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, and Biomedical Signal and Image Processing. His extensive expertise in applying machine learning across diverse domains is evident in his numerous contributions, including the authorship of multiple book chapters, as well as the publication of a substantial body of research in esteemed journals and conferences. His career has spanned various prestigious institutions, including the Georgia Institute of Technology in Georgia, USA, where he served as a dedicated researcher. In recognition of his outstanding research contributions, Subasi received the prestigious Queen Effat Award for Excellence in Research in May 2018. His academic journey includes a tenure as a Professor of computer science at Effat University in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ia, from 2015 to 2020. Since 2020, he has assumed the role of Professor of medical physics at the Faculty of Medicine, University of Turku in Turku, Finland
